TOP COMMON JAMB REGISTRATION MISTAKES
Let’s go through the most common errors candidates make.
1. Using Incorrect NIN Details
The National Identification Number (NIN) is the foundation of your JAMB registration.
Common issues:
- Wrong spelling of name
- Incorrect date of birth
- Wrong gender
Why this is dangerous:
Your JAMB details will automatically follow your NIN record. If your NIN is wrong, everything becomes wrong.
How to avoid it:
- Verify your NIN details before registration
- Visit NIMC office to correct any error
2. Using Someone Else’s Phone Number
Some candidates use a parent’s or friend’s phone number.
Problem:
- You may lose access to your profile
- You won’t receive important updates
Solution:
- Always use your personal SIM
- Keep the number active
3. Wrong JAMB Profile Code Generation
Many candidates make mistakes while generating their profile code.
Common errors:
- Wrong SMS format
- Using incorrect NIN
- Sending multiple SMS unnecessarily
How to avoid it:
- Use the correct format: NIN 12345678901
- Send to 55019 or 66019
- Wait patiently for response
4. Buying Fake or Invalid e-PIN
Some candidates fall victim to fraudsters.
Problem:
- Fake e-PIN will not work
- You may lose your money
Solution:
- Buy only from authorized vendors
- Avoid cheap or suspicious offers
5. Registering at Unauthorized Centres
Many candidates still go to cyber cafés.
Problem:
- Your registration may be invalid
- Biometrics may not be properly captured
Solution:
- Use only accredited CBT centres
6. Spelling Errors in Names
This is one of the most common mistakes.
Examples:
- Missing middle name
- Wrong surname spelling
Consequences:
- Name mismatch during admission
- Problems during NYSC
How to avoid it:
- Use the exact name on your NIN and O’Level results
- Double-check before submission
7. Wrong Date of Birth
This mistake can cause serious issues later.
Problem:
- Age mismatch
- Admission complications
Solution:
- Ensure your date of birth matches your NIN
8. Choosing the Wrong Subject Combination
This is one of the most dangerous mistakes.
Example:
- Choosing Government instead of Biology for Medicine
Consequence:
- You may not be eligible for your chosen course
Solution:
- Confirm correct subject combination for your course
- Ask experts or teachers if unsure

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S (FAQs)
Can I correct mistakes after registration?
Yes, but it costs money and some details cannot be changed.
What is the most dangerous mistake?
Wrong subject combination.
Can wrong name affect admission?
Yes, it can cause serious issues.
Is it compulsory to upload results?
Yes, before admission.
